This is the headline: new FG25Ns frequently price in the mid-$20,000s to low-$30,000s β real money under Toyota spec-for-spec. Used examples typically run $8,000 to $16,000, making them a perennial smart-money pick.
Strengths: proven engine family, honest build quality, and pricing that forces the majors to sharpen their pencils. Watch-points: resale value and dealer density trail the top three β the classic value-brand trade that the purchase discount is paying you for.
The insider note: the Cat GP25N shares substantial engineering β when one dealer quotes high, the relative across town may not. Also cross-shop UniCarriers, Doosan G25S, and used Toyotas at similar money. Standard checklist, records first.
